## Changelog — Ormund 4.0: Changed Defaults

The legacy ORM layer has been refactored into the new Ormund query core. Plugin authors should note that lazy loading is now off by default, identity-map caching is scoped per session, and implicit transactions are gone. Plugins relying on the old defaults must declare them explicitly. The new default configuration values shipped with 4.0 are listed below.

deployment values, yafof-fajeg:
[eliox]
host = eliox.nelvrocorp.internal
user = eliox_svc
database = eliox_prod

Building access for team assistants at Larkspur Wharf: the bike cage is located under Ramp B and is available 06:00–22:00. Parking gates open automatically for registered vehicles; guest vehicles must be logged with facilities a day in advance. Assistants arranging visitor parking should escort guests from the gate. If a gate or cage reader rejects a valid badge, use the backup keypad with the code below.

badge for yahif-bahaf: bdg-XUBUM-7

## Env Vars — Date Localization (Fennwick UI)

Welcome aboard! The Fennwick frontend picks date formats from `LOCALE_DATE_PROFILE`, which maps to ICU-style patterns in the locale bundle. Don't hardcode formats in components — reviewers will bounce it. `DATE_FALLBACK_LOCALE` covers regions we haven't translated yet. The locale bundle service also needs authenticated access, so add the following line to your .env.

secret setting of yagug-hahog: COURIER_KEY13=44c9b50f678cd

The fleet fuel-usage report for Haulstone runs every Monday at 06:00. It pulls odometer and pump logs from Tankview, reconciles mismatches, and emails depot leads. New members: don't edit the reconciliation rules without a review. If a run fails, rerun from the scheduler, not manually. Setup steps and schema notes are on the internal page here.

runbook for tagug-hafog: https://jira.lumiclabs.internal/projects/pages/pages/9773c0d8